Summary

  • Upgrades @coana-tech/cli from 15.3.12 to 15.3.15

Coana Changelog

For details on what's included in this Coana release, see the Coana Changelogs.


Note

Low Risk
Dependency-only release with version and lockfile updates; behavior changes depend on Coana 15.3.15 but no Socket CLI source was modified.

Overview
Releases Socket CLI v1.1.111 by bumping the published package version and refreshing the lockfile. The bundled Coana dev dependency moves from 15.3.12 to 15.3.15, which is what socket fix, reachability scans, and related flows spawn unless overridden with --fix-version / --reach-version.

CHANGELOG adds a 1.1.111 section noting the Coana upgrade; there are no application source changes in this diff.
